Recipe Information
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 40–45 minutes
Total Time: 50–55 minutes
Servings: 6
Calories: Approximately 365 per serving
Ingredients
Chicken
6 b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s, about 2½–3 lbs
1½ tablespoons Kinder’s All Purpose Seasoning
1½ tablespoons Kinder’s Garlic & Herb Seasoning
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on onion powder
½ teaspoon black pepper
¼–½ teaspoon cayenne pepper, depending on desired heat
1½ tablespoons olive oil
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
Optional for Extra Flavor
1 tablespoon melted butter for brushing after baking
Fresh parsley for garnish
Instructions
1. Prepare the Chicken
Preheat your oven to 425°F.
Pat the chicken thighs very dry with paper towels. This is an important step because removing excess moisture helps the skin become beautifully crispy.
Place the chicken thighs in a large bowl.
2. Make the Seasoning Blend
In a small bowl, combine:
Kinder’s All Purpose Seasoning
Kinder’s Garlic & Herb Seasoning
Garlic powder
Onion powder
Black pepper
Cayenne pepper
Mix well.
3. Season the Chicken
Drizzle the chicken with olive oil and melted butter. Sprinkle the seasoning mixture evenly over all sides of the chicken.
Rub the seasonings into the chicken thoroughly, making sure to get underneath the skin where possible.
For even better flavor, let the seasoned chicken sit at room temperature for 15–20 minutes before baking.
4. Arrange for Baking
Place the chicken thighs skin-side up in a lightly greased baking dish or oven-safe skillet.
Try not to overcrowd the chicken. Giving each thigh a little space allows the hot air to circulate and helps the skin brown.
5. Bake
Bake uncovered at 425°F for 40–45 minutes, or until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F at the thickest part.
For especially crispy skin, turn the oven to broil for 1–3 minutes at the end. Watch carefully so the chicken doesn't burn.
6. Rest & Serve
Remove the chicken from the oven and let it rest for 5–10 minutes before serving.
For an extra buttery finish, brush the chicken with a little melted butter right before serving.
Garnish with fresh parsley if desired.
Tips for the Best Baked Chicken Thighs
Dry the chicken first. This is one of the easiest ways to get crispy skin.
Don't skip the butter. The combination of butter and olive oil adds richness while helping the seasonings cling to the chicken.
Use cayenne to taste. Start with ¼ teaspoon for mild heat and increase to ½ teaspoon for a noticeable kick.
Don't rely solely on cooking time. Chicken thighs are best judged by internal temperature. They should reach at least 165°F in the thickest part.
For even more tender thighs: Chicken thighs can remain juicy and become even more tender when cooked beyond 165°F, provided they aren't dried out.

Estimated Nutritional Facts
Per serving (1 chicken thigh, assuming 6 servings):
Calories: ~365
Protein: ~27g
Fat: ~27g
Saturated Fat: ~8g
Carbohydrates: ~2g
Fiber: ~0g
Sugar: ~0g
Sodium: ~700–900mg*
*Sodium can vary significantly depending on the amount and formulation of the Kinder’s seasonings used. Nutritional values are estimates and will vary based on the size of the chicken thighs and exact ingredients.
